China . Tennessee turned out to be more of a College Football
Playoff summer fling than a relationship that would last until the committee
picks four teams.The Vols showed college football another good time on Saturday
at Kyle Field. But a team that commits seven turnovers and 12 penalties is not
one you can take home to CFP chair Kirby Hocutt.With all of its mistakes, No. 9
Tennessee still came back from a 21-point deficit, still scored twice in the
last 2:07 and still forced No. 8 Texas A&M into two overtimes. But when
quarterback Joshua Dobbs threw his second pick, the seventh turnover, the Aggies
escaped with a 45-38 victory.They made so many mistakes that Tennessee coach
Butch Jones threw in an extra one. Very, very proud of our kids, Jones began.
Just the fight in them, the will to win. But again, you cant have eight
turnovers.Actually, seven proved to be too many, especially when the Vols
coughed up three of them inside the Aggie 10: two during regulation and the
game-ending pick.I mean the way that they played this year when their backs are
against the wall is incredible ... and they did that once again, Texas A&M
quarterback Trevor Knight said, so you got to give them credit for making it a
ball game.The Aggies are 6-0 for the first time in head coach Kevin Sumlins five
seasons, and that may serve as a salve for the aches the Vols provided. Texas
A&M spent the first four games of the season looking as if it had solved the
defensive woes that have plagued it throughout Sumlins five seasons.But
Tennessee made Texas A&M depend on offense to win. And give credit to
Knight. The Oklahoma transfer ran for three touchdowns, including the
game-winner, and threw for two more, but completed only 17-of-34 passes and
threw two interceptions. Knight throws the prettiest sideline fades you have
ever seen but cant complete a pass in the flat. Hes like a chef who whips up a
mouth-watering eggs Benedict and cant put a piece of bread in the toaster
without burning it.The wizened heads of football believe that bounces even out
over time. And lets face it -- the Vols looked like they had built up an
overdraft on breaks this season: the overtime victory over Appalachian State;
the comeback from 21 down against Florida; the miracle between the hedges last
week.Name another team that has fumbled the ball 15 times and lost only three of
them. And then came Saturday, when Tennessee had to pay their accounts
receivable. The ledger of bounces had to be zeroed out. The Vols fumbled six
times and lost five of them.The Vols dispute that all the breaks have gone their
way. Five starters didnt start Saturday because of injuries. Three more left the
game and didnt come back, including fifth-year senior defensive tackle Danny
OBrien, who was strapped onto a board and taken off the field early in the
fourth quarter. The initial report from the field said OBrien had movement in
all four extremities and was being taken to a local hospital as a precaution.
But he flew back to Knoxville on the team plane.Despite all of their mistakes,
and all of their injuries, Tennessee spotted Texas A&M a 28-7 lead and
delivered another remarkable performance. Dobbs led the offense to 684 yards. He
threw for 398 yards and one touchdown and caught a touchdown pass from Jauan
Jennings, the Hail Mary hero against Georgia. And yet nothing the offense did
compared to the play that corner Malik Foreman made with just under 2:00 to
play.With Texas A&M leading 35-28, tailback Trayveon Williams broke free
from the Aggie 27 and raced down the left sideline. Williams, a freshman, rushed
for 217 yards and a touchdown on 28 carries, but the 218th yard will stick with
him for a long time.Williams carried the ball in his right arm, to the field,
and Foreman took off after him. Foreman lunged inside the five, and with
Williams at the 1, he punched the ball out of Williams arm with such force that
the ball bounded straight out of the back of the end zone.Auburn fans still
swoon at the name of Antoine Carter, the Tiger who punched the ball out of
Crimson Tide tailback Mark Ingrams grasp in the 2010 Iron Bowl, sparking the
Tigers comeback from 24 points down to win 28-27. Foremans play should rank
ahead of Carter for the distance he ran. The turnover precipitated the Vols
moving 80 yards for the tying touchdown in six plays and 1:08.Texas A&M came
right back down the field and set up kicker Daniel LaCamera to make a 38-yard
game-winner with eight seconds left. When Jones called two timeouts to ice him
and LaCamera badly hooked his kick, it looked as if the Vols had found one more
week of magic.You could not script everything that happened, Sumlin said. I said
it last week. This team is not about panicking. ... There have been instances
where things like that start sliding, and you cant get it back.An Aggie defense
that had been on the field for 94 plays in regulation kept the Vols out of the
end zone in overtime. LaCamera, just a few minutes after missing the game
winner, came back onto the field and tied the game at the end of the first
overtime. Knight scored from 1 yard out, and when Armani Watts made a diving
pick of Dobbs at the Aggie 6, Tennessees season of storybook comebacks came to a
halt.Minutes after the game, the Aggies lined up and faced their fans, each side
arm in arm, singing the Aggie War Hymn. The swaying, braying sea of maroon in
the east stands had several orange stripes. The Tennessee fans streamed up the
stairs to the exits. No. 1 Alabama awaits, and beating the Crimson Tide for the
first time in a decade is all that will restore the dream season.

11 assists.Justin Gatlin warmed up for this summer’s Olympics by running the
fastest 100m time of the year at the Prefontaine Classic Diamond League meeting
in Eugene, Oregon. Gatlin, the 2004 Olympic champion who was banned for doping
between 2006 and 2010, led from start to finish to in a wind-assisted 9.88
seconds at Eugenes Hayward Field.The 34-year-old showed he is rounding into form
ahead of the Rio Olympics, taking the tape ahead of Jamaican Asafa Powell and
American Tyson Gay. Former world record holder Powell finished second in a time
of 9.94sec while defending Prefontaine champion Gay crossed in 9.98sec. The race
was run with a strong tail-wind of 2.6 m/s. Bolt wins 100m in Ostrava Usain Bolt
breaks 10-second barrier to win in Ostrava Femi Ogunode, fastest man in the
world this year, was fifth in 10.02secs.I felt like I had a pretty strong start,
commanded the race to the halfway point and just held onto my form, said
Gatlin. I felt a couple of guys come on strong at tthe end but I just stayed
focussed on my last 20 metres and I came out with the victory.
